Crystal Structure of Mycobacterium tuberculosis PNP with transition state analog DADMe-ImmH
Experimental procedure
| Experimental method | SINGLE WAVELENGTH |
| Source type | ROTATING ANODE |
| Source details | RIGAKU |
| Temperature [K] | 100 |
| Detector technology | IMAGE PLATE |
| Collection date | 2002-06-10 |
| Detector | RIGAKU RAXIS IV |
| Wavelength(s) | 1.5418 |
| Spacegroup name | P 32 2 1 |
| Unit cell lengths | 102.842, 102.842, 128.763 |
| Unit cell angles | 90.00, 90.00, 120.00 |
